Do we truly understand our oceans? Ocean observing and modelling through the words of those shaping it

In this instalment of the All-Atlantic Ocean Research and Innovation Alliance interview campaign, two experts offer complementary perspectives from both sides of the Atlantic on the importance of ocean observing and modelling. As they outline the scientific gaps that still challenge our understanding of the marine environment, they also reflect on how we observe and interpret the ocean.

Humans are curious by nature, always seeking to understand the unknown. Yet even though around 70% of our planet is covered by water, we still know remarkably little about our oceans. As the world undergoes rapid and unprecedent changes, improving this understanding has become more important than ever. The All-Atlantic Ocean and Research and Innovation Alliance (AAORIA) has placed itself in the center of the ocean observing and modelling topic for the Atlantic Ocean by declaring it one of its two main areas of actions.

To explore this topic, we spoke with Meredith Kurz, Management & Program Analyst, Research Office of International Activities National Oceanic and Atmospheric Administration (NOAA) and Lucie Cocquempot, Oceanographic observation coordinator, IFREMER, who both reflected on a fundamental truth: “We cannot protect what we do not understand”. Ocean observing and modelling are the tools that allow us to “see” the ocean, and therefore understand it better.

From establishing Marine Protected Areas (MPAs) in the high seas to ensuring sustainable fisheries, decisions rely on data that reveal how the ocean works. As Lucie stated: “We cannot go everywhere, but we need to protect everywhere!”.  Meredith added that, historically, management decisions have not fully integrated ecosystem data, but this is beginning to change as we deepen our understanding of when and where to fish, and how to safeguard the marine ecosystems we depend on for our own food security.

Nevertheless, enormous data gaps remain. Looking at an ocean map, we may see a dense pattern of lines and dots indicating many variables being measured, but as Meredith highlights, this can be misleading: we have only observed a tiny fraction of the ocean, and despite efforts accelerating toward autonomous technologies and satellite observations, costs remain high. There is a need to make ocean observing more accessible and widespread.

In Europe, Lucie notes a cultural shift: from trying to collect any data to identifying the right data. Sometimes, she argues, less is better: fewer vessels at sea, less pollution, fewer new instruments, and more value extracted from what already exists. Many data are already collected by private industry, research institutes, or citizen science groups, yet often remain invisible simply because no one knows they exist. For Lucie, AAORIA offers an opportunity to break silos, harmonise standards, and make shared data truly accessible across regions.

Both experts pointed to concrete examples of how ocean observing and modelling directly inform decisions. From forecasting storms to shaping fisheries policies, ocean data saves lives and guides climate adaptation.

To learn more on the Alliance work and perspectives on this topic we invite you to read the experts recommendations report on ocean observing and modelling, build upon the work of five expert groups, focusing on:

  • Ocean productivity across trophic levels;
  • Productivity in the deep sea including connections to the upper ocean;
  • The dynamics of the Atlantic Meridional Overturning Circulation (AMOC) and how they may change;
  • Connections between coastal land, coastal ocean, and open ocean;
  • Methods to improve Atlantic ocean data management across zones with FAIR and CARE principles.
